To provide a chip discharging method for sufficiently discharging chips produced in boring an existing pipe under the conditions of constant water, from the inside of a sealed case to the outside without causing the chips to reside on the lower side of a sluice valve.
In this constant water boring technique, a chip reservoir 28 into which the chips produced in boring work drop is provided in a space S inside the sealed case 2. The chip reservoir 28 is located on the lower side of the existing pipe 1 at a central portion of the existing pipe 1 in its pipe axial direction L, and a discharge port 25 is provided in the sealed case 2 at a position corresponding to the chip reservoir 28 in the sealed case 2 or behind the chip reservoir 28. The technique comprises a discharge step of discharging the chips from the discharge port 25 together with water which flows out of the existing pipe 1 in boring work and then flows from the space of the chip reservoir 28 toward the discharge port 25.
